cauterized Sentence Examples

  1. The surgeon cauterized the wound to prevent further bleeding during the operation.
  2. After removing the tumor, the doctor cauterized the area to ensure no residual cells remained.
  3. The burn was severe, requiring immediate medical attention to be cleaned and cauterized.
  4. In medieval times, wounds were often cauterized with hot irons to prevent infection.
  5. The veterinarian cauterized the dog's wound to aid in the healing process.
  6. Despite the pain, the soldier endured as his wound was cauterized on the battlefield.
  7. The procedure involved cauterizing the blood vessels to stop the excessive bleeding.
  8. Traditional healers in some cultures still practice cauterizing wounds using herbal remedies.
  9. The doctor carefully cauterized the tiny blood vessels to remove the skin tag.
  10. Cauterized wounds may take longer to heal but are less prone to infection.
